How to Apply

An Outside Organization Must Submit Detailed Information Regarding Their Entity, Their Purpose, Their Reason For The Request And Their Tax-Exempt Status.

On Unsolicited Proposals yes

Restrictions

The foundation focuses on North Carolina religious and educational organizations.
